<Prior art> There are various ideas for adhesive type cleaner tapes depending on their uses and purposes, but conventional cleaner roll adhesive tapes have a paper or plastic film support with a release layer on one side. An adhesive tape that has been subjected to a mold treatment and has an adhesive layer applied to the entire surface on the other side is rolled up into a roll with the adhesive layer on the outside.This type of rolled adhesive tape has almost no cushion on the roll itself. Therefore, when used for cleaning (dust removal, cleaning) hard surfaces such as floors, desks, aluminum sash grooves, etc., it does not blend well with the surface to be cleaned and cannot achieve a sufficient cleaning effect. Therefore, an adhesive tape made by subjecting one side of a film or sheet-like support to a release treatment and partially applying an adhesive to the other side is rolled up around a core with the adhesive coated side facing outward. It has been proposed to use an adhesive tape made of 100% adhesive tape (Japanese Utility Model Application Publication No. 167363/1983).

In the case of such a roll-wound adhesive tape, as shown in FIG. 6, a gap 7' is formed between the tape support 1' and the adhesive layer 3' between the wound layers of the adhesive tape, so that this gap can be closed. Since the roll provides cushioning properties to the roll itself, it can be brought into sufficient contact with hard floors and recessed areas, resulting in a suitable cleaning effect.

<Problem to be solved by the invention> By the way, with this type of rolled adhesive tape, if the adhesive strength of the outer adhesive surface decreases due to adhesion of dust, it is necessary to remove the tape by peeling off one round of the tape. is necessary. When stripping off the tape, it is desirable to be able to cut the used tape in a straight line without using a cutting tool. It is necessary to maintain a straight line between the removed tape and the remaining tape.

However, in the conventional adhesive tape shown in the above-mentioned Japanese Utility Model Publication No. 55-167363, the adhesive is simply applied uniformly and partially over the entire surface of the tape support. Therefore, even at the edge portions in the width direction of the tape, the winding layers adhere to each other, and for this reason, the inner side of the edge portions (the center area in the width direction) must be set as the peeling start end. In this case, since both ends are difficult to peel off, the boundary line between the rolled-up tape and the remaining tape forms a concave arcuate curve in the tape winding direction. Complicated work to make corrections is required.

<Means for solving the problem> The present invention is a novel method in which the boundary line between the rolled-up tape and the remaining tape does not curve when peeling off the tape, and it is easy to cut the tape in a straight line. The present invention aims to provide a rolled adhesive tape.

That is, the present invention provides an adhesive tape made by subjecting one side of a film or sheet-like support to a release treatment and applying an adhesive partially and uniformly to the other side.
The adhesive tape is wound into a roll around a core with the adhesive coated side facing outward, and is characterized by forming dry edge portions continuous in the tape winding direction at both ends of the adhesive tape in the width direction. do.

As shown in Figure 1 (side view), the adhesive tape of the present invention has a paper or plastic film support (in some cases, a nonwoven fabric or foamed plastic sheet may be used as the support), and one side of the tape is subjected to mold release treatment. (shown as 2) and apply adhesive 3 on the other side, as shown in Fig. 2A,
As shown in B, C, and D (Figure 2 is a plan view of the tape of the present invention viewed from the adhesive-coated surface. Note that the diagonal lines do not indicate a cross section but indicate the adhesive), striped shapes, It can be obtained by applying it uniformly in a twisted or dotted manner. Therefore, in the present invention, dry edge portions 4 are formed at the edge portions (both ends in the figure) of the support body 1 in the width direction. The dry edge portion 4 needs to be continuous in the tape winding direction as shown in the figure. Further, the width varies depending on the width of the tape, etc., but in practical terms, it is preferably about 5 mm.

If this width is too wide, the adhesive area will be small, so
This is not preferable, and if it is too narrow, the edges may become sticky when the adhesive layer is deformed by the rolling pressure applied to the roll, and the effects of the present invention described later may not be achieved. This is not desirable because it will not be possible.

In the above, it is preferable to use a foamed plastic sheet or a nonwoven fabric sheet as the support 1 because it can improve the cushioning properties of the tape wound body when it is rolled up. It is required that
Paper or plastic film are practical.

In the roll-wound adhesive tape of the present invention, as shown in FIG. 3A (perspective view), the adhesive tape with the above structure is wrapped around a thin-walled winding core 5, for example, a paper tube made of thin paper with a thickness of 0.8 to 0.5 mm. It is obtained by rolling up the adhesive 3 side into a roll shape, and as shown in FIG. 3B, a gap 7 is formed between the support 1 and the adhesive layer 3. This void 7 provides an elastic cushion effect to the rolled adhesive tape.

As shown in FIGS. 4A (front view) and B (side view), the rolled adhesive tape of the present invention is detachably and rotatably attached to a jig 6, and is rotated back and forth on the surface to be cleaned. By doing so, the surface to be cleaned can be cleaned. If the adhesive strength of the adhesive tape decreases due to repeated clean operations, it is sufficient to peel off and cut the adhesive tape for one round.

At this time, as shown in FIG. 5, since there are dry edge parts 4, 4 on both ends of the adhesive tape in the width direction, the adhesive tape can be rolled up by pinching both ends of the tape with both hands and peeling off the tape. The peeling boundary line X-X between the removed tape and the residual tape can be made into a substantially straight line in the horizontal direction, and if the adhesive tape is cut in this state, the cutting line can be made into a straight horizontal line along the above-mentioned X-X line. .

In addition, because the adhesive is applied partially, the force applied during peeling is not continuously applied at the adhesive interface, so even if a strong tensile force (peel force) is applied from one end to the dry edge, it will not work. , the strong peeling force is not continuously applied to the adhesive interface. Therefore, even if a strong tensile force is applied from one end, peeling will not progress unevenly, and
It has the advantage that the delamination boundary line described above tends to be in a straight line (even if there is a dry edge part when coating the entire surface, if a strong tensile force is applied from one end, the delamination progresses unevenly and the delamination boundary line becomes a straight line). <Effect of the invention> As explained in detail above, the rolled adhesive tape of the invention has a uniform adhesive layer partially formed on the support surface of the tape. First, since it has a dry edge portion that is continuous in the unwinding direction of the tape, it is possible to perform smooth peeling and removal while maintaining the linear state of the boundary line between the rolled-up tape and the remaining tape during peeling. Therefore, there is an effect that the used tape can be cut in a straight line without the need for complicated work such as making corrections when peeling the tape.
